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2532955956 86 28 162 5889535658
896557 0710831299
896557 0710831299
793482 629 07705911
All about undefined
Interested in learning more?
896557 0710831299
793482 629 07705911
See more
7623821938 79198764205
5439 7486865585 45 06831090346 97
See more
85367 395655740 16
13522 540 58 48548065
See more